Key Features to Look For

Before diving into specific platforms, here are some essential features you want:

  • Speed and Scalability: Ability to launch surveys quickly and handle thousands of responses.
  • Real-Time Analytics: Immediate access to results so you can iterate fast.
  • User-Friendly Interface: Easy for both survey creators and respondents.
  • Integrations: Connect with your existing tools—Slack, Google Analytics, CRMs, etc.
  • Flexible Question Types: From multiple choice to NPS, open-ended to ratings.
  • Mobile Optimization: Ensure high response rates across devices.

2. Typeform

Typeform is popular for creating visually appealing and conversational surveys that engage users. Its intuitive interface supports conditional logic and multimedia questions, making surveys feel less like a chore and more like a dialogue. Typeform also offers real-time analytics and integrations with various marketing and data platforms.

3. Google Forms

While Google Forms is a classic, it remains valuable for rapid deployment and can handle large numbers of submissions without charge. The downside is its more basic design and limited analytics compared to dedicated UX platforms.

4. UserTesting

UserTesting focuses on qualitative insights by capturing video feedback and user sessions, alongside surveys. It’s great for understanding the “why” behind user actions but can be more time-consuming and costly for very large-scale studies.

5. SurveyMonkey

SurveyMonkey is a veteran player with robust survey-building tools, advanced analytics, and easy deployment to large audiences. It’s versatile but may require some customization for real-time UX testing needs.
